A case intended for a simple environmental monitoring node. The circuit is based around a 3.3V low-power design.
It's sized for the following components. There's also room in the case for another small I2C board such as luminosity measurement.
Arduino Pro Mini (clone)
500mAh LiPo battery
Adafruit LiPo charger [1]
Haljia-type BME280 clone [eg 2]
